All of the people who were planning to leave the rift were gathered together and sitting in a half-circle to get a good view of Juni. They had only thirty-four people who were combat capable, after the golems’ assault on the rift. Too many of their fighters had taken crippling hits, or injuries that severely hampered them.

There was no reason to force them to fight. The rift was safe enough, and with the reduction in numbers, they had more than enough food to last for four months.

When everyone finally settled down, Juni said, “That was a fucking shit show. But we made it through. Though, not completely unscathed. But now, we need to decide what our next steps are. The prince’s original plan was to wait for a single day, then break out in coordination with the other groups.”

There was grumbling at the mention of the prince, and Juni let them vent some of their frustration.

Finally, he held up a hand and regained everyone’s attention.

“We still need to plan our next moves. We should be moving in the next five hours, but if anyone wants to stay here and wait this out, no hard feelings.”

No one exactly sprung to their feet. Not that Matt expected them to openly declare their intentions. If anyone wanted to stay behind, they would simply decline to show at the rift entrance in five hours.

“Our next steps are to move to the center of the continent and meet up with the rest of the prince’s forces.”

One of the women who had been with the guard force interjected, “Are we still going to join him after what he did to us?”

Juni shrugged. “You’re free to do as you please. I can’t stop you, nor will I. But that golem fortress is still sitting there, and they will only grow in numbers. We could wait until the higher Tiers are forced to step in, but that might take a while. And how would we know, even if they did?”

Another woman from the guard party spoke out, “What’s your idea then? We never even got firm details about what to do after we arrived, well before this disaster.”

“We need to get out of the rift and meet up with the prince. We’re hoping they aren’t guarding the rift entrances closely now that people are inside of them. Anyone that stays would always be vulnerable, even if this isn’t an ideal rift for the golems to gather materials.”

They talked a bit more but, in the end, it was up to people to decide on their own.

As they were about to leave, one of the crafters came up and said, “We have a bath house carved into the river, and a small steam house built as well.”

That was all Matt needed to hear. They were still covered in blood and sweat from the fight yesterday. They had been abruptly woken up for the meeting and had not had the time to clean up at all.

Everyone else clearly had the same idea and rushed toward the river.
